  • Bio

    Sophist; From the ancient Greek word meaning "wisdom" in the sense of possessing a certain art or skill. Sophists, were teachers of philosophy and rhetoric, and in that context took on the meaning of "clever" as in "clever speaker". What was considered to be the decadence of the Sophists are Truth and Knowledge. What they sought to teach was not principles or absolute truth, but the improvement of men. "All principles, all truths are relative," they said. "Man is the measure of all things." Sophist hopes for others to use their music as a tool for improvement. With introspective lyrics and metaphorical depth, the band explores and borrows from many genres. Bringing the raw aggression of the likes of Alice in Chains and Tool, melodies reminiscent of Pink Floyd or Radiohead, Sophist covers a wide spectrum of styles from acoustic ballads to heavy metal with an eastern flare creating a truly unique sound. Sophist consists of vocalist and guitarist Egor Suhanov, lead guitarist Jake LaBute, bassist Joel MacLellan and drummer Mike Dinuzio. Sophist broke into the Windsor and London music scene in 2010, performing in many venues across Southern Ontario. In 2011, they released their first single 'Disclosure', following with the release of 'Moment to Memory' and 'Crimson City'. The band is currently recording their debut full length album "Calm Before the Storm", to be released in 2013.
